11/23/2023 0 Comments Close hmailserver account![]() String sCurrentUID = (*cur_message_).second While (cur_message_ != uidlresponse_.end()) POP3ClientConnection::RequestNextMessage_() However i am not saying it is nice of hmailserver to ask for "message 0", perhaps there is a reason for this ( anyone. Rfc says that RETR may not refer to a message marked as deleted. Rfc does not say you arent allowed to send "RETR 0" to the POP3 server, rfc says if there is an asking of retrieving a non existent message the server should respond "-ERR no such message" Message-number, being careful to byte-stuff the terminationĬharacter (as with all multi-line responses). POP3 server sends the message corresponding to the given If the POP3 server issues a positive response, then the May only be given in the TRANSACTION state Is that normal to send a RETR 0 although there is no message? Meanwhile I delete those empty files manually every few days.Ī message-number (required) which may NOT refer to a So every time an empty mailbox is polled, an empty. I compared the file time of those 0kB sized files, and found they match exactly the times of the RETR 0 attempts to an empty mailbox. eml files in my data directory, see also this discussion: I can see in netstat that there are always some unused POP3 connections left open. HMS waits for a message that never will be sent, and does not send the QUIT command. "POP3C"ĕ444Ē75 " 08:47:08.791" "134.119.228.55" "RECEIVED: +OK Message follows"Įxternal mailbox says there is nothing to download, however HMS sends RETR 0.Įxternal mailbox answers "+OK Message follows" but there isn't any message to follow. Note that it is not hMailServer which needs to be re-configured but the SMTP server which delivers messages to the POP3 account hMailServer is downloading from.Code: Select all "POP3C"Ĕ100Ē75 " 08:47:08.713" "134.119.228.55" "SENT: UIDL" The only workaround to this problem is to reconfigure the SMTP server not to store multiple copies of the same message. Some SMTP servers may deliver multiple copies of the same message to the same account, if a catch-all account is used and the message is being sent to several persons on the same server. If several copies of the same message are stored in the external account, hMailServer will deliver multiple copies of these messages. hMailServer will not deliver messages to recipients not listed in the To, CC, X-RCPT-TO, X-Envelope-To or Received headers. ![]() It's also possible to put recipients of an email in the BCC header (which is not included in the email message). If hMailServer reads the recipients from the MIME headers in this case, the email will be delivered to the wrong recipient (the recipient in the header). ![]() For example, it is possible to send an email to one address but still put another email address in the MIME headers. When delivering email to recipients in MIME headers, there is a risk that email won't be delivered to the correct recipients or that some will receive duplicates.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|